History

Lemuel Vickerson was one of twelve children of Conrad Vickerson (1790-1871) and Jessie Robertson (1804-1874). He was born 20 June 1837 in Marshfield, Prince Edward Island. In 1842 he moved with his family to Hermitage. When Lemuel's brother Henry died in 1864, Lemuel moved to Summerside to take over the operation of his brother's general store. He was the Collector of Excise and Light Duties in Summerside in 1873. Lemuel was active in religious life and the Masonic Mount Lebanon Lodge. He married Harriet Ethelinda Wright (1844-1925) on 1 January 1867 and they had three children: Henry (1867-1924), Martha Strong (1872-1935), and Herbert James (1870-1938). Lemeul died on 28 December 1874, at the age of thirty-six. He and his wife Harriet are buried in the Lower Bedeque Cemetery.
